Tax Consultant CV Example (Full Sample + Writing Guide)

A tax consultant's CV must show technical command of legislation alongside the commercial instinct to save clients money compliantly. This page provides a complete sample CV and the logic a tax-practice partner uses to screen. Use it to evidence advisory wins, compliance accuracy and the specialisms that command fees.

Professional Summary

Tax consultant with 8 years' experience in corporate tax, VAT and transfer pricing across advisory and in-house roles, qualified through ADIT and ACCA. I advise a portfolio of 25 corporate clients and have delivered over USD 3.5m in legitimate tax savings through structuring and reliefs. I led UAE corporate-tax readiness for a multinational group and reduced effective tax rate by 4 percentage points while maintaining a clean audit record.

Key Achievements

Delivered USD 3.5m+ in legitimate tax savings across a 25-client portfolio through reliefs, structuring and treaty planning
Led UAE corporate-tax implementation for a group of 6 entities, building the compliance framework ahead of the first filing deadline
Reduced a multinational client's effective tax rate by 4 percentage points via a defensible transfer-pricing policy
Prepared and filed 120+ VAT returns with a 100% on-time record and zero penalties over three years
Resolved a USD 900k tax dispute with the authority, negotiating a settlement that avoided litigation
Authored 40+ technical memoranda on permanent establishment and withholding tax for cross-border deals
Trained client finance teams on VAT and corporate-tax compliance, cutting their filing errors by 50%

Education

Tax consultants usually hold a degree in accounting, law or finance plus a tax qualification such as CTA, ADIT or ACCA/CA with a tax focus. Lead with your tax credential and specialism (corporate, VAT, TP, international), then your degree; clients and firms value the designation highly.

Industry Note

Tax practices screen for a recognised credential, a clear specialism and evidence of savings delivered compliantly, so quantify advisory wins and keep a spotless compliance record front and centre. In the UAE, hands-on corporate-tax and VAT implementation experience is currently in high demand following the new regime. International tax and transfer-pricing depth command premium fees, so signal cross-border exposure prominently.
